Hearst Museum object titled Bowl, accession number 1-10611, described as Old hemispherical dark colored pottery bowl with broad flaring basketry rim, coiled, (originally) attached with asphalt. Pottery cover is coiled. Warp is Epicampes (Sporobolus rigens), weft is Sumac (Rhus). Black pattern is Sumac dyed in Elderberry (Sambucus mexicana).
